While Pequannock's victory against Chatham wasn't quite the blowout it was the last time the pair played, they still came out on top. The Golden Panthers sure made it a nail-biter, but they managed to escape with a 3-2 win over the Cougars on Friday. The victory was some much needed relief for the Golden Panthers as it spelled an end to their three-game losing streak.
Pequannock's win bumped their record up to 6-8. As for Chatham, this is the second loss in a row for them and nudges their season record down to 2-11.
Pequannock has already played their next game (against Nutley),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ing. As for Chatham, they will challenge Hanover Park at 4:00 p.m. on Wednesday.
